About

Xiaoyu Yang is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Inorganic Chemistry and Spectroscopy. According to data from OpenAlex, Xiaoyu Yang has authored 98 papers receiving a total of 4.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 86 papers in Organic Chemistry, 26 papers in Inorganic Chemistry and 18 papers in Spectroscopy. Recurrent topics in Xiaoyu Yang’s work include Asymmetric Synthesis and Catalysis (54 papers), Axial and Atropisomeric Chirality Synthesis (34 papers) and Synthesis and Catalytic Reactions (30 papers). Xiaoyu Yang is often cited by papers focused on Asymmetric Synthesis and Catalysis (54 papers), Axial and Atropisomeric Chirality Synthesis (34 papers) and Synthesis and Catalytic Reactions (30 papers). Xiaoyu Yang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Czechia. Xiaoyu Yang's co-authors include F. Dean Toste, Robert J. Phipps, Tao Wu, Biao Yu, Subramani Rajkumar, Mengyao Tang, Yunrong Chen, Qian Jiang, Wei Liu and Donglei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Science, Chemical Reviews and Journal of the American Chemical Society.
